Whether it’s an early-morning fruit-juice fix or pulverized carrots and kale for lunch, may of us are taking our meals in liquid form. But do the health claims justify giving juice a whirl?
You can’t walk down the street these days without seeing someone sipping juice. From trendsetting celebs to health gurus like Dr. Oz and Oprah, it seems everyone is enjoying their salads through a straw. And making some pretty big claims about the benefits. Juicing, they say, can help you turn back the clock, shed unwanted pounds fast and even fight a whole host of diseases.
Doctors, dietitians and nutritionists are divided as to whether juice cleanses have all the detoxifying, diet-transforming and disease-fighting properties their advocates so reverently profess. From a medical standpoint, doctors say our bodies (specifically the kidneys and liver) are equipped to naturally remove toxins from our systems.
One thing most experts can agree on is that juicing in moderation (think a glass a day as opposed to a meal replacement) can supplement an already decent diet or help jump start a range of healthy behaviour, such as more mindful eating in general. The bottom line is It’s fine to occasionally drink your fruits and veggies as long as you eat them often too.
Whole or pulverized, fruit and vegetables are essential to a healthy diet, so if it takes a glass of juice to help you get more of them, then that’s not entirely a bad thing. Experiment with ingredients like ginger for energy, or antioxidant-rich beets, which are high in folate, to help protect your heart.

We’re all aware that we can monogram our initials on our plush Egyptian cotton bathrobes and even customize sneakers online but customizing luxury Italian leather goods? – not so common.
To commemorate the 35th anniversary of its famed “Vara skimmers” Ferragamo is introducing L’Icona, a digital DIY experience.
For 35 years, Vara has been worn by style setters around the globe (the go-to classic for style icons like Princess Diana to Alexa Chung to me),and has become an icon in the fashion realm. It is one of the most famously recognized shoes from the House of Ferragamo. I’ve always loved this type of shoe – so versatile and classic.
Vara Classic – from Ferragamo Website
It’s a way for customers to reflect their personalities and so they will be able to e-cobble with choice of hue, ribbon, and plate. Choose from 22 shades of patent leather, 21 colors of grosgrain ribbon, 3 metal options for the bow’s ornament plate and 2 heel heights. You can even have 3 letters monogrammed on the bottom of the shoe. Your perfect pair will arrive in five weeks – flat. FerraGLAMo! (photo)

This delightfully tangy rich recipe is inspired by chef Jean-Georges Vongerichten’s (of “Marketplace” at the Shangrila) recipe for vinegar chicken. He suggests seasoning the chicken with salt a day in advance. Serves six.
3-4 lbs. bone-in chicken pieces, preferably dark meat (like thighs).
2 ½ tsp. kosher salt, divided
½ tsp. fresh ground pepper
1 ½ Tbsp. extra-virgin olive oil
1/3 cup finely chopped shallots
1 ½ cups red wine vinegar (I substituted about half the vinegar amount for *red wine used for cooking purposes).
1 cup chicken broth
2 Tbsp. tomato paste
1 cup canned whole peeled plum tomatoes, drained and quartered
6 cloves of garlic
4 sprigs of thyme
3 bay leaves
2 Tbsp. finely chopped parsley
Preheat oven to 300. Season chicken with 2 tsp. salt and pepper. Heat oil in a 5-to-6 quart Dutch oven or wide, ovenproof pot over medium-high heat. Brown the chicken by arranging half the chicken in pot in a single layer and cook, turning once, until golden brown, 12-15 minutes. Transfer to a plate and repeat with remaining chicken
Add shallots and cook, stirring occasionally, until golden, about 2 minutes. Add vinegar and cook until much of the acrid aroma has dissipated, 3 to 5 minutes. Add broth and ½ cup water, bring to a vigorous simmer, and cook until slightly reduced, 3 to 5 minutes
Whisk in tomato paste and remaining ½ tsp. salt. Add tomatoes, then arrange chicken in pot, skin side up, pouring over any accumulated juices from plate. Tuck garlic, thyme, and bay leaves in liquid. Cover pot snugly with foil, then lid, and transfer to oven. Cook 1 hour and 15 minutes, until chicken is very tender.
Let rest 30 minutes; discard thyme and bay leaves. Scatter parsley and serve.

Excerpts from “A New Earth” by Eckhart Tolle Unhappiness – what is a negative emotion? An emotion that is toxic to the body and interferes with its balance and harmonious functioning. Fear, anxiety, anger, bearing a grudge, sadness, hatred or intense dislike, jealousy, envy – all disrupt the energy flow through the body, affect the heart, the immune system, digestion, production of hormones, and so on. Even mainstream medicine, although it knows very little about how the ego operates yet, is beginning to recognize the connection between negative emotional states and physical disease. An emotion that does harm to the body also infects the people you come into contact with and indirectly, through a process of chain reaction, countless others you never meet. There is a generic term for all negative emotions: unhappiness.
